Acute necrotizing myopathy and podophyllin toxicity: report of a fatal case
A 21 year old male ingested podophyllin in a suicide attempt. The disorder was marked by seizures, coma, peripheral neuropathy, renal failure and acute necrotizing myopathy, an unusual finding. The coma and systemic disturbances resolved within three weeks. The myopathy resolved in 7 weeks, demonstrating a high capacity of muscle recuperation. The sensorimotor peripheral neuropathy persisted until the patient's death 9 weeks after the ingestion, due to septicemia. This report confirms the transient central neurotoxicity of podophyllin and persistent peripheral neurotoxicity of podophyllin, and describes a reversible necrotizing myopathy associated to mitochondrial abnormalities, a still unreported feature of podophyllin toxicity.
